Dealers' rights of association

Official statutory text

§ 199-m. Dealers' rights of association. No distributor shall directly\nor indirectly, through any officer, agent or employee, restrict or\ninhibit the right of a dealer to join a trade association or to freely\nassociate with other dealers for any lawful purpose. A failure to comply\nwith this section shall be a violation punishable by a fine of up to one\nthousand dollars.\n
